why is sugar in most things you consume now

i saw a comment the other day by someone who advised another person on how to lose weight fast, he said avoid both sugar and carbs completely.....but sugar and carbs are in virtually everything you eat and drink now so how can you avoid it?

We call it the holy trinity of processed food. Sugar-salt-fat. Without one, two or all three it would be so bland that no one would buy it. For foods that naturally lack all three it gets added in processing. Foods labeled “low fat” usually mean high sugar or high salt. Foods labeled “Low sodium” (salt) means high fat or high sugar.
